TERRE HAUTE, Ind. - Indiana State University invites Illinois high school students, transfer students and their families to find out what it means to be an ISU student and to learn more about hands-on learning opportunities available at Stateline Hospitality Day Saturday, Nov. 11 in Dede I, Hulman Memorial Student Union. The day's events begin at 9:30 a.m. EST and conclude about 3:30 p.m. EST.

"Stateline Hospitality Day is an opportunity to introduce Illinois students to the academic and co-curricular opportunities that await them at Indiana State in a day designed specifically for them," Richard Toomey, director of Admissions, said.

During the day, student visitors will interact with faculty from the academic programs of their choice and learn more about the variety of hands-on experiential learning opportunities available - both in and out of the classroom. In addition, visitors will have the opportunity to tour campus and meet with representatives from Residential Life, Financial Aid, Student Affairs and a variety of student and campus organizations, as well as the Career Center.

Representatives from Admissions will be on hand to accept applications and offer on-the-spot admission. The $25 application fee will be waived for applicants who apply at the event.

Admissions representatives will be available to answer questions on the Laptop Award and the Southeast Illinois Tuition Waiver, which makes Indiana State University and its academic programs more accessible to residents of 20 Illinois counties.

The Illinois County Waiver applies to both beginning college students and transfer students. For more information about the waiver program or the counties included, go to http://admissions.indstate.edu/waiver.html.
